Abstract

The utility model discloses an air outlet device for forming an air curtain for a sintering ignition furnace. The air outlet device comprises an air pipe, wherein one end of the air pipe is closed, one opening end of the air pipe is provided with an air fan, the side all of the air pipe is provided with a plurality of parallel through holes, each through hole is respectively connected with a steel pipe, and the other end of each steel pipe is provided with a spray nozzle. By adopting the structure, the air curtain is formed between the ignition furnace and a preheating furnace, and the heat conduction between an ignition section and a heat insulation section is reduced. Meanwhile, a large amount of air enters the ignition furnace, and then the oxygen content in a furnace hearth is supplemented, so the combustion of gas in the ignition furnace is more sufficient.

Technical background
In the prior art sintering process, ignition furnace soaking zone temperature is lower than ignition furnace igniting section temperature, and between igniting section and soaking zone, temperature is very easily conducted, the ignition furnace temperature is wayward, make in ignition furnace fuel gas buring insufficient, affect sintering quality, and the ignition energy consumption is large.
Summary of the invention
The technical problems to be solved in the utility model be to provide a kind of in sintering process ignition furnace with the exhaust apparatus that forms air curtain.
For solving the problems of the technologies described above, the utility model provides the exhaust apparatus of a kind of sintering ignition furnace with the formation air curtain, the air hose that comprises an end closure, the uncovered end of air hose is connected with blower fan, be provided with some through holes side by side on the air hose sidewall, all be connected with steel pipe on each through hole, the steel pipe other end is provided with nozzle.
Preferably, steel pipe is square steel tube, and steel pipe and through hole link are provided with flange.
Preferably, flange is square flange.
Preferably, steel pipe is provided with nozzle end and is provided with stiffener.
Preferably, air hose, flange material are carbon steel.
Preferably, steel pipe, stiffener material are stainless steel.
adopt the beneficial effect of said structure to be: at air hose one end, blower fan to be set, blast air inside steel pipe, one row's steel pipe is set on air hose, the steel pipe other end is provided with nozzle, blast air inside steel pipe, form air curtain together between ignition furnace and preheating furnace, heat conduction between isolated ignition furnace and preheating furnace, holding point stove temperature, simultaneously, large quantity of air enters into ignition furnace, make the combustion gas in ignition furnace to burn more fully, steel pipe and through hole link are provided with flange, make steel pipe to be connected with air hose by flange, facilitate installation and removal, steel pipe is provided with nozzle end and is provided with stiffener, increase the intensity of steel pipe.
